新闻中心
-
12-12Go语言中布尔类型异或操作的实现Go语言没有内置的布尔类型异或(XOR)运算符。本文将深入探讨在Go中实现布尔异或逻辑的两种主要方法:一是利用组合逻辑运算符,例如(X||Y)&&...
-
12-12Python中自定义对象排序键的灵活配置与封装实践本教程探讨了在Python中对自定义类对象进行排序时,如何通过lambda函数灵活指定排序键,并解决了常见的TypeError:‘Person’objectis...
-
12-12C++三目运算符入门讲解_C++条件表达式使用示例三目运算符是C++唯一三元操作符,语法为condition?expr1:expr2,condition求值一次且短路,expr1与expr2需可转为同一类型,适...
-
12-12Mypy对嵌套协议类型检查的局限性与解决方案Mypy在处理作为内部类实现的嵌套协议时存在已知局限,无法自动检查内部类是否符合其父协议定义的类型要求,可能导致潜在的类型错误被忽略。本文将深入探讨这一限制,并...
-
12-12J*aScript重构技巧_j*ascript代码优化重构核心是提升代码可读性、可维护性和运行效率。1.消除重复代码,提取通用逻辑为函数、工具模块或类;2.优化控制流,用提前返回、对象映射和三元运算符简化嵌套;3....
-
12-12在J*a中如何使用增强for循环_增强for的语法与应用场景介绍增强for循环用于简洁遍历数组或Iterable集合,隐藏索引与迭代器细节;但不可修改集合结构、无法获取索引,适用于只读遍历场景。

